A588 weather resistant steel plate is a high strength, low alloy steel plate that is commonly used in structural applications such as bridges and buildings. The atmospheric corrosion resistance of A588 is substantially better than that of ordinary carbon steels. It is also highly resistant to rusting and corrosion, making it an ideal material for outdoor and marine applications.

The chemical composition of A588 weather resistant steel plate typically includes the following elements:
Carbon - 0.19%
Manganese - 0.8-1.25%
Phosphorus - 0.03%
Sulfur - 0.03%
Silicon - 0.3-0.65%
Chromium - 0.4-0.7%
Copper - 0.25-0.5%
Nickel - 0.4%
Molybdenum - 0.1%
A588 weather resistant steel plate is often used in applications where strength and durability are key factors, such as bridges, buildings, and other outdoor structures. It is also commonly used in the marine industry for boat hulls, decks, and other components that are exposed to saltwater and other harsh environmental conditions.
One of the key features of A588 weather resistant steel plate is its excellent atmospheric corrosion resistance. The steel creates a protective layer of oxide that prevents further corrosion of the material, making it ideal for outdoor applications where it is exposed to moisture, humidity, and other environmental factors.
Another important feature of A588 weather resistant steel plate is its high strength. The steel is able to withstand significant stress and strain without fracturing, making it an ideal material for structural applications. In addition, its greater resistance to atmospheric corrosion can reduce the need for maintenance, which can save time and money in the long run.
When it comes to hot rolling A588 weather resistant steel plate, there are several factors that can impact the final product. For example, the rolling temperature, reduction ratio, and finishing temperature can all impact the strength, toughness, and other properties of the steel. In addition, the cooling rate after rolling can also impact the final product, with slower cooling rates typically producing tougher steel.
